Grant Description

From August 25, 2005 to September 2, 2005, the Ministry of Agriculture of China dispatched specialists from the State Bird Flu Reference Lab to Mongolia to provide aid in bird flu prevention and control technology as requested by the Mongolian government.

The specialists provided on-site guidance to the Mongolian counterparts in bird diagnosis and also gave Mongolia aid materials such as bird flu vaccines, reagents, and protective gear. They concluded that the outbreak in Mongolia, which started on August 2, was bird flu of the H5N1 subtype.
